moral constructivism
Philosophy; General philosophy
The view that moral truths consist in psychological facts, agreements, or some kind of an ideal based upon one or both of them.
is/ought gap
Philosophy; General philosophy
The view that morality is a different domain from other parts of reality, and/or that we can't know moral facts from non-moral facts.
